1. What to Consider When Buying an Air Compressor for Paintball Guns?

1.1. Compressor Type: What’s the Difference Between an Oil-Free and an Oil-Lubricated Compressor?

One of the first questions that often arises is the difference between oil-free and oil-lubricated compressors. While both types can efficiently fill your paintball gun, the main difference lies in maintenance and lifespan.

Oil-Free Compressors:

  • Pros:
  • Low Maintenance: Oil-free compressors require less maintenance, making them more convenient for users.
  • Quiet Operation: They tend to be quieter during operation.
  • Longevity: Oil-free compressors can last longer without frequent maintenance.

  • Cons:

  • Cost: They are generally more expensive than oil-lubricated compressors.
  • Performance: Some users might find them less powerful, especially for high-volume paintball play.

Oil-Lubricated Compressors:

  • Pros:
  • Affordable: Oil-lubricated compressors are more budget-friendly.
  • Powerful: They offer higher pressure and flow rates, making them suitable for intense play.
  • Durability: The oil helps protect the compressor’s internal components, extending its lifespan.

  • Cons:

  • Maintenance: They require regular oil changes and filter maintenance.
  • Noise: Oil-lubricated compressors can be louder during operation.

1.2. Tank Size and Pressure: How Much is Enough?

The tank size and pressure of an air compressor play a crucial role in determining its performance. Here’s what you need to consider:

  • Tank Size: The tank size determines how much air the compressor can store. Larger tanks allow for longer playtime without frequent refills.
  • Pressure: Higher pressure can increase the velocity of your paintball, but it also requires a more robust gun and hopper.

1.3. Flow Rate: What’s the Ideal Flow Rate for Paintball Guns?

The flow rate of an air compressor refers to the amount of air it can deliver per minute. It’s essential to choose a compressor with a flow rate that matches your paintball gun’s requirements.

  • Low Flow Rate: Compressors with low flow rates are suitable for casual play.
  • Medium Flow Rate: Medium flow compressors are ideal for moderate to high-intensity play.
  • High Flow Rate: High-flow compressors are perfect for professional-level play, ensuring consistent performance.
